I would like to read more about this version of simplicial homology and cohomology. Any reference or explanation is welcome.
I hope this description is correct.
Triangulate a smooth manifold and assign an orientation to each simplex in the triangulation.
Define the boundary operator with respect to this orientation.
This defines the simplicial chain complex.
for the cochain complex use exactly the same simplices but define the coboundary operator as the transpose of the boundary operator. It maps k chains to K + 1 chains while the boundary operator maps k chains to k-1 chains.
